Output 98e335a7af19095963817ae3dbfbcea55a52b7e38af673c4e7218ea20d40256f:0

value
2300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ae08030759200d388fe1f2d293e285d9c479d24e OP_EQUAL
address
3HZD6bQX82GFHPw8eeiF4vmdLhYMhAxH74
transaction
98e335a7af19095963817ae3dbfbcea55a52b7e38af673c4e7218ea20d40256f
spent
true